We note today that Josiah became king at age eight and began to seek God. At age 26, he began to repair the temple that had deteriorated under the leadership of the previous evil kings. In the process of renovation, the high priest makes a great discovery. He found the Book of the Law in the temple of the Lord (v. 8). The reading of the Book of the Law affected the king because he realized that Judah had not followed what it said. This angered Josiah so he tore his robes (v. 11).

Think of exercising. If a person never works out, it doesn’t help them get in physical shape. They have to get moving, stick it out, and be patient for it to transform their out of shape body into a body that is fit.

To get our spiritual body in shape, we need to exercise our faith by using the equipment or the word of God. A Bible never read and applied does no good, but those who turn the pages, read, learn, and apply what it says will find it is the playbook for a remarkable victory in their life.
